Fault Codes:Doosan DX230LC-9C VSP004-03
What is Doosan DX230LC-9C Fault Code VSP004-03?
Fault Code VSP004-03 indicates a malfunction in the Variable Speed Pump (VSP) control system, specifically a current anomaly or open circuit condition in the VSP solenoid valve circuit. This code is triggered when the Electronic Control Unit (ECU) detects an abnormal electrical signal or lack of continuity in the circuitry controlling the variable displacement hydraulic pump's proportional solenoid valve.
On the Doosan DX230LC-9C, the VSP system is critical for optimizing hydraulic pump output based on operational demand. This technology adjusts pump displacement to match workload, directly affecting fuel efficiency, hydraulic responsiveness, and overall machine performance. When VSP004-03 appears, the excavator typically enters a derated or limp mode, limiting hydraulic power to protect the system from potential damage.
Common Symptoms
When VSP004-03 is active on your DX230LC-9C, operators typically experience:
- Reduced hydraulic power across all functions (boom, arm, bucket, swing)
- Warning light illumination on the instrument cluster with possible audible alarm
- Sluggish machine response particularly during combined hydraulic movements
- Increased fuel consumption due to inefficient pump control
- Error code display on the monitor panel showing VSP004-03
Potential Causes
The most common technical causes for this fault code on used DX230LC-9C excavators include:
- Damaged or corroded wiring harness leading to the VSP solenoid valve, particularly where harnesses contact the pump housing or frame (known rub point on this model)
- Failed VSP proportional solenoid valve due to internal coil breakdown or contaminated hydraulic fluid blocking the valve
- Connector corrosion at the VSP solenoid connector pins, common in machines with high hour counts or exposure to moisture
- ECU internal fault or poor grounding connection at the main controller
- Broken or frayed wires inside the protective loom near the pump assembly due to vibration fatigue
How to Troubleshoot and Fix Code VSP004-03
Step 1: Visual Inspection Begin by inspecting the VSP solenoid valve located on the main hydraulic pump. Check the electrical connector for corrosion, bent pins, or moisture infiltration. Examine the entire wiring harness from the ECU to the solenoid for obvious damage, particularly at known rub points against the pump housing and steel lines.
Step 2: Electrical Testing Using a digital multimeter, disconnect the VSP solenoid connector and measure resistance across the solenoid coil terminals. Standard specification is typically 3-7 ohms (consult your service manual for exact values). Check for continuity in the wiring harness from the ECU connector to the solenoid. Measure supply voltage at the connector with the ignition on—you should see battery voltage (approximately 12-14V).
Step 3: Component Testing and Replacement If resistance is out of specification or you have an open circuit, replace the VSP solenoid valve assembly. For used excavators, thoroughly clean all connector pins with electrical contact cleaner and apply dielectric grease before reconnection. If wiring is damaged, repair using proper gauge wire and heat-shrink connections, ensuring the harness is properly secured away from rub points.
Step 4: System Reset and Verification After repairs, clear the fault code using Doosan diagnostic software (DMS-5 or equivalent) or by disconnecting the battery for 5 minutes. Operate the machine through all hydraulic functions and monitor for code recurrence.
